Understanding Sash WindowsWhat are Sash Windows?
Sash windows are defined by their movable panels, or "sashes," which slide vertically or horizontally. Making up 2 or more panes, these windows enable ventilation while maintaining an attractive design. Typically found in Georgian, Victorian, and Edwardian architecture, sash windows are made from timber, which provides both strength and charm.
